The present application relates to the technical field of financial self-service device, and particularly to a folded bill recognizing device and a folded bill recognizing method.
A folded bill, as a kind of a non-circulating bill, is not suitable for circulation any more. Therefore, when a folded bill is inputted into a recognition device, the recognition device needs to recognize and classify it as a non-circulating bill.
Limited to factors such as a conventional imaging device, illumination variations, imaging environments, signals obtained by a signal collecting module of a self-service device is not robust enough, which make a characteristic in the signal of a folded bill insignificant, resulting in difficulties in recognizing a folded bill.
Characteristic description is a key premise of the folded bill recognition. Based on a currently used signal, if only a single-characteristic description method, such as a conventional approach of calculating simply a gray mean value or an approach of performing binaryzation on an image with a threshold and counting abnormal pixels, is adopted, it is difficult to distinguish the folded bills from interfered or fouled bills. The main reason that the conventional characteristic description cannot lead to a good effect is that the folded bills and the interfered or fouled bills are not effectively distinguished or pre-processed.
In order to solve the problem that it is difficult to distinguish the folded bills from the interfered or fouled bills in the conventional technology, a method and a device for recognizing a fold bill are provided according to the present disclosure. By adopting a characteristic classifying method based on high/low pass filters to effectively describe characteristics of a characteristic field of a bill fold, recognizing performance of a recognition device is improved.
The folded bill recognizing device provided according to the present disclosure includes: a bill input port, configured to receive a to-be-recognized bill or a sample bill and convey the bill to a next module; a signal collecting module, configured to collect a CIS image of the bill to obtain an infrared transmission image T and an infrared reflection image F; a signal recognizing module, configured to recognize whether the to-be-recognized bill has a fold; and a receiving/rejecting module, configured to perform a receiving or rejecting operation on a to-be-recognized bill. The signal recognizing module includes: a first high-pass filtering unit, configured to filter the infrared transmission image T to obtain a high-pass infrared transmission filtering image gT; a first low-pass filtering unit, configured to filter the infrared transmission image T to obtain a low-pass infrared transmission filtering image dT; a second high-pass filtering unit, configured to perform high-pass filtering on the infrared reflection image F synchronously to the low-pass filtering performed on the infrared transmission image T according to a geometric coordinate point to point mapping relationship, to obtain a high-pass infrared reflection filtering image gF; a second low-pass filtering unit, configured to perform low-pass filtering on the infrared reflection image F synchronously to the high-pass filtering performed on the infrared transmission image T according to the geometric coordinate point to point mapping relationship, to obtain a low-pass infrared reflection filtering image dF; a differential filtering image unit, configured to perform a differential operation on the high-pass infrared reflection filtering image gF and the low-pass infrared transmission filtering image dT to obtain a differential filtering image cFT; a first characteristic extraction unit, configured to perform characteristic extraction on the high-pass infrared transmission filtering image gT by calculating an average gray value gT_G of the gT as a characteristic value; a second characteristic extraction unit, configured to perform characteristic extraction on the low-pass infrared reflection filtering image dF by calculating an average gray value dF_G of the dF as a characteristic value; a third characteristic extraction unit, configured to perform characteristic extraction on the differential filtering image cFT by calculating an average gray value cFT_G of the cFT as a characteristic value; a recognition decision unit, configured to calculate models for distinguishing folded bills and non-folded bills based on the characteristic value gT_G, the characteristic value dF_G and the characteristic value cFT_G of sample bills and make a decision whether the to-be-recognized bill has a fold based on a bill classifying decision model. The bill classifying decision model is: in a case that p1>T1, p2>T2, p3>T3 are all true, the to-be-recognized bill is recognized as the folded bill; in a case that p1>T1, p2>T2, p3>T3 are not all true, the to-be-recognized bill is recognized as a non-folded bill. p1, p2 and p3 are confidence levels for determining the to-be-recognized bill as a folded bill, T1, T2 and T3 are three confidence level thresholds.

The folded bill recognizing method is illustrated with an example of a bill A.
Corresponding to step 1, the folded bill A is inputted to a receiving port of a self-service device.
Corresponding to step 2, when the bill A passes through the signal collecting module 20 by means of mechanical conveying, the signal collecting module 20 collects signals of the bill A. A collected CSI infrared transmission image signal is rT, and an infrared reflection image signal is rF.
Before step 3, a high-pass filter threshold and a low-pass filter threshold for the image signal rT and rF are calculated firstly. An average gray value of the rT is calculated first as:
where pix(i) is a gray value corresponding to a pixel of rT, w is the width of the image signal rT, h is the height of the image signal rT.
The high-pass filter threshold corresponding to rT is T11=j*avG,1≤j≤(255/avG), the low-pass filter threshold corresponding to rT is T22=k*avG,0≤k≤1.
Corresponding to step 3, high-pass filtering is performed on rT by the first high-pass filtering unit to obtain a high-pass filtering image GT.
Corresponding to step 4, low-pass filtering is performed on rT by the first low-pass filtering unit to obtain a low-pass filtering image DT.
Corresponding to step 5, corresponding high-pass filtering is performed on rF according to a geometric coordinate mapping relationship, to obtain a high-pass filtering image GF.
Corresponding to step 6, corresponding low-pass filtered is performed on rF according to a geometric coordinate mapping relationship, to obtain a low-pass filtering image DF.
Corresponding to step 7, differential operation is performed on the high-pass filtering image GF and the loss-pass filtering image DT, to obtain a differential filtering image CFT.
Corresponding to step 10, an average gray value cAVG of the differential filtering image CFT is calculated as a characteristic value, with the same calculating model as formula (9).
Corresponding to step 9, an average gray value dAVG of the loss-pass filtering image DF is calculated as a characteristic value, with the same calculating model as formula (9).
Corresponding to step 8, an average gray value gAVG of the high-pass filtering image GT is calculated as a characteristic value, with the same calculating model as formula (9).
Corresponding to step 11, the calculated cAVG, dAVG and gAVG are input to a multi-characteristic fusion decision unit, and classification is performed by learnt multi-characteristic classifying probability distribution models f1(x1), f2(x2), f3(x3). If f1(cABG)>T1, f2(dAVG)>T2, f3(gAVG)>T3, where T1, T2 and T3 are empirical thresholds which generally are 0.5, that is, if an output of the decision making unit is true, the bill A is recognized as a folded bill, and if an output of the decision making unit is false, the bill A is recognized as a non-folded bill. The process of recognizing ends.
